Advantium Reasons Why the Bottom of Food May Be Undercooked

Cooking results may vary, even with the pre-programmed recipes, due to differences in food composition and size. As a result the cooking cycle power levels may need to be adjusted by the user (U-L-M). In this case, the Lower lamp (L) power level may need to be increased.

Cooking results can also be affected by the following:

  • Cooking in a dish placed on a metal tray. Foods cooked in oven safe glass or ceramic dishes should be placed directly on the turntable (metal ring), not on a metal tray.
  • Cooking with more than one metal tray stacked together. Using more than one metal tray at a time will reduce the amount of heat reaching the bottom of the food.
  • Cooking with frozen food. Make sure that meats are completely thawed out before cooking.
  • Cooking without turning the food (especially meats). Most pre-programmed recipes will provide a prompt to turn food before the cycle finishes.
